Re: SSVM Template

2013-07-18 Thread Mir Islam
Try to mount your secondary storage NFS mount point from within the SSVM. There maybe some firewall rule preventing it from mounting the storage. Find the link local IP of the SSVM and ssh into it on port 3922 using identity under /root/.ssh/id_rsa.cloud from your host machine. Then do a df to s
